Uploaded image for project: 'Daffodil'
  1. Daffodil
  2. DAFFODIL-2401

4GB NITF file crashes Daffodil. 8GB and 10GB files do not.

    XMLWordPrintableJSON

Details

    • Bug
    • Status: Closed
    • Critical
    • Resolution: Fixed
    • 2.7.0
    • 3.0.0
    • Back End
    • None
    • Centos 7.8.

    Description

      NITF parse crashes Daffodil using this command line:

      apache-daffodil-2.7.0-incubating-bin/bin/daffodil parse -s nitf.dfdl.xsd test4G.ntf > 4G.ntf.xml

      The test file is 4GB. Testing with 8GB and 10GB NITF images is successful. I have attached the test images as zipped and then compressed files. Beware when you expand them - you will have 3 files totaling 22GB.

      The attached nitf.dfdl.xsd file includes a work-around from S. Lawrence (for the memory caching issue described elsewhere) and another fix that has already been rolled in to the NITF Schema repo.

      Attachments

        1. jpeg.dfdl.xsd
          43 kB
          Brent Nordin
        2. nitf.dfdl.xsd
          66 kB
          Brent Nordin
        3. stderr
          9 kB
          Brent Nordin
        4. test10G.ntf.zip.Z
          10 kB
          Brent Nordin
        5. test4G.ntf.zip.Z
          6 kB
          Brent Nordin
        6. test8G.ntf.zip.Z
          9 kB
          Brent Nordin

        Activity

          People

            jadams_tresys Josh Adams
            bnordin Brent Nordin
            Votes:
            0 Vote for this issue
            Watchers:
            3 Start watching this issue

            Dates

              Created:
              Updated:
              Resolved: